Welcome to the Farevault pricing experiment rotation. The experiment adjusts ticket prices on the Skylark booking flow within guardrails of ±12% of base fare. On-call duties: watch the conversion delta dashboard, confirm the nightly rebalance job completes, and halt the experiment via the kill switch if prices drift outside guardrails for more than ten minutes. Halting is always safe; the flow falls back to static pricing. For anything ambiguous, contact the experimentation team at the address below.

pager mailbox: briael.holix@zemvarworks.corp

Subject: On-call handover — reminder job

Hi Priya,

Handing over the ClinicPing appointment reminder job. It stalled twice last night on the Westbrook Health tenant; I restarted the worker both times and reminders caught up within ten minutes. Watch the retry queue after the 6 a.m. batch — that's when it tends to back up. If it wedges again, loop in the scheduling team at the address below.

alerts address for kafof-bagag: kasael@olvarqdyn.corp

Heads up: if the Lintrock baseline file in the Quarrow repo drifts from main, CI fails with a "stale baseline" error even when the code is fine. Quick fix is to regenerate the baseline on a clean checkout and re-push. If a customer build is blocked, confirm the failing run matches the token below before escalating.

build token for yadug-yagag: htk21_c863c33eb8b82c0c9c152

☐ Ceremony step 4 — Migration freeze. Plugin authors: before the Drossel key ceremony begins, confirm all pending schema migrations against the Quillbase tenant are expand-only. No column drops, no renames, no backfills mid-ceremony. Dual-write shims must stay enabled until the new signing key is live. Verify your plugin's migration lock is held and the zero-downtime checklist in the Tarnhelm portal shows green. Once verified, unseal your plugin's ceremony credentials using the recovery passphrase that appears below.

recovery phrase for hahof-kajof: briwyn-wenwyn